服务器内存状态
请提供更多详细信息,以便我能更准确地为您提供所需的内容。
服务器正常内存管理的重要性
在当今的IT环境中,确保服务器的稳定运行和高效性能至关重要,内存作为计算机系统的核心组件之一,其健康状况直接影响整个系统的性能表现和稳定性,本文将探讨服务器正常内存管理的重要性和最佳实践。
内存的基本概念
我们需要理解什么是内存及其作用,内存(Memory)是一种存储设备,用于临时或永久保存数据、程序和其他信息,它主要分为两大类:RAM(随机访问存储器)和ROM(只读存储器),RAM提供快速的数据访问速度,而ROM则通常用于存储操作系统固件等重要配置信息。
内存的重要性
服务器内存对于多个方面都至关重要:
- 处理能力:足够的内存可以提高CPU的执行效率,减少等待时间。
- 应用程序响应:内存充足的服务器能够更快地加载和运行大型应用程序,提升用户体验。
- 系统稳定性:通过避免频繁的内存交换操作,减少了对硬盘的访问次数,提高了整体系统的稳定性。
常见的内存问题及解决方法
低内存警告
当服务器显示“内存不足”警告时,应立即检查内存使用情况,可通过查看系统日志、内存使用率和磁盘空间来确定是否因应用程序过度占用导致,及时清理不必要的缓存文件和进程,释放部分内存资源。
内存泄漏
内存泄漏是指程序在运行过程中不断分配但不回收的内存,最终可能导致系统内存耗尽,识别内存泄漏的常见方法包括使用工具如Valgrind或GDB,并根据错误提示进行修复。
过载的虚拟机或容器
如果大量虚拟机或容器共享有限的物理内存资源,可能会导致整体内存紧张,优化虚拟化策略,例如调整虚拟机大小、关闭无用的服务或增加额外的物理内存,都是有效的方法。
恶意软件攻击
恶意软件可能试图窃取系统内存以窃取敏感信息或进行其他破坏活动,定期更新系统补丁并安装防病毒软件,是保护服务器免受此类威胁的关键措施。
维护良好的内存习惯
为了保持服务器的良好状态,以下是一些维护良好内存习惯的建议:
-
监控与审计
持续监测服务器的内存使用情况,定期进行审计以找出潜在的问题区域。
-
负载均衡
合理规划服务器资源,采用负载均衡技术分散请求压力,避免单点故障。
-
备份与恢复
定期备份关键数据,以便在发生硬件故障或其他紧急情况时迅速恢复系统。
-
升级策略
随着业务需求的增长,适时升级服务器硬件,特别是内存容量,以应对未来可能出现的新挑战。
服务器正常的内存管理和维护是一个综合性的任务,涉及硬件配置、软件优化、用户行为等多个方面,通过有效的管理措施,可以显著提升服务器的整体性能和稳定性,为用户提供更优质的服务体验,良好的运维不仅仅是关于硬件层面的操作,更重要的是了解和遵循最佳实践,从而实现可持续的系统发展。
文章底部单独广告 |
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库